Friends With Money #14: How super funds are getting creative to make you care about your retirement

Aussies are known for being laidback, especially when it comes to their super. But they can't afford to be ambivalent about their future retirement.
So how do funds overcome the myths and the misconceptions, the disinterest and doubt, to get you to genuinely engage with your super?
Good returns and low fees are important, but today investors are looking for more.
And super funds are having to work harder to win you over.
In this episode of the Friends With Money podcast, senior journalist David Thornton is joined by Chantal Walker, Active Super chief digital and marketing officer, to find out how super funds are turning to better technology and responsible investment to get Aussies to pay attention to their retirement savings.
